KINGS of MACEDON. Philip III Arrhidaios. 323-317 BC. AV Stater (17.5mm, 8.58 g, 7h). In the types of Alexander III. Babylon mint. Struck under Archon, Dokimos, or Seleukos I, circa 323-318/7 BC. Helmeted head of Athena right / Nike standing left, holding wreath and stylis; wheel in left field, monogram below left wing, N below right wing. Price P198a (same dies); Waggoner Issue VI, dies 224/b; Berlin obj. no. 18254693 (same dies). Underlying luster, trace deposits, a few tiny marks on reverse. Near EF. Well centered. |
